UNIFIED PLATFORM

What is the S.T.A.N. PSIM platform?

S.T.A.N. (SITUATIONAL AWARENESS. TRAFFIC CONTROL. ANALYTICS. NORMALISATION.) is a PSIM (Physical Security Information Management) software platform designed to centralise the aggregation, analysis and management of events and incidents across cities and large-scale sites.

Image

THE SYSTEM INTEGRATES

Video surveillance and video analytics

IoT, BMS and SCADA systems

Transport and environmental sensors

Information systems used by emergency and response services

and brings them together within a unified, analytics-driven and centrally managed environment.

PLATFORM WORKFLOW

How S.T.A.N. works

System workflow

01

Events

S.T.A.N. automatically collects data from video cameras, IoT sensors, SCADA, BMS, transport and environmental systems.

02

Correlation rules

Events are analysed and correlated using predefined rules to determine the incident type, severity and response priority.

03

Incidents

Operators receive a complete view of the incident within a single interface, including the incident location, video feeds, sensor data, root cause and responsible personnel.

04

Response

The system automatically triggers Standard Operating Procedures (SOPs) and delivers information to responsible personnel via the web interface and mobile devices.

05

Reporting

All events and user actions are recorded and presented in interactive real-time reports.

CONTROL AND COORDINATION

Centralised incident management

S.T.A.N. provides end-to-end control over events and incidents, with detailed information available for every case.

The platform enables teams to:

  • assess severity and set priorities;
  • automatically assign responsible personnel;
  • record every action in the audit log;
  • display incidents on an interactive map;
  • coordinate response teams in real time.

This creates a transparent, controlled and rapid incident response environment for cities and large-scale sites.

HISTORY AND ANALYSIS

Intelligent analysis and forecasting

S.T.A.N. uses a powerful, scalable database to store video recordings and information on all recorded events. Its integrated search tools allow users to select any time period — from a single day to an extended date range — and review all events recorded during that period.

The system provides rapid access to archived data, event logs and video footage, helping users reconstruct the sequence of events and retrieve the information required for incident analysis and reporting.

This supports investigations, security planning and the ongoing development of urban and site infrastructure.

TRANSPORT ANALYTICS

Traffic flow monitoring and route optimisation

S.T.A.N. analyses transit movement across urban areas and displays:

  • key routes
  • entry and exit points
  • traffic intensity
  • route congestion levels

Interactive charts and tables allow users to filter data by time period and area, identify congestion and generate recommendations for optimising traffic flow.

This helps reduce congestion, improve road safety and support more efficient urban mobility management.
